replace lost key

hello
I recently bought a 2002 fourwinds 23A class C RV .
There are no keys to the coach door.
No Key codes to be found.
I even opened up the door handle and there was no key code inside either.
Only numbers were and engraving " 51-V "

I believe the lock is a Tri Mark 37575-01-K

I am looking to just replace the tumbler.
I don't know how to find the replacement tumbler ( searched for 2 days )
And
I don't thing I can remove the tumbler that I have without the key.
So I think I'm left with drilling it out and hope I can get it out and find a replacement once its out.

Any words of wisdom would be welcome

No need to remove the latch. Just drive the motorhome to a locksmith. He has master keys to remove the tumblers from the front.

A locksmith can do miracles for you in changing all your compartment keys and such, key'd alike to greatly reduce key confusion.

I had my locksmith key-alike the deadbolt and regular lock in the entry door, using a rectangular blank. All other locks have a different keyset, so they require a different key. All of that type are key'd alike with a round blank for easy ID. So I went from 5 keys, to 3 keys. You can imagine, this helps immensely in the dark, feeling for the rectangular key, teeth down to get inside.

1) Ford chassis key
2) rectangular entry door key (for both locks)
3) round key for all compartments and spare tire.
